Will heralded a disarming, groove-based return to deep house. A wild melange of bumping beats, freestyle samples and esoteric goodness. Recorded over the same period as Grinning Cat this anomaly within the Skintone catalogue was seen as a way to circumvent the swirling politics of his club-oriented releases elsewhere. In itself Will was a reminder of Yokota’s ability to deliver a complex array of sounds within a more recognisable format.

Grinning Cat confounded devotees of Sakura with a far more complex set of tracks. A landscape of ambiguous emotional resonance within an album of measured extremes. Sentimental without being schmaltzy, joyful without being saccharine, Grinning Cat sees Yokota at his most playful and experimental, channelling moments of transitory wonder and jubilation, and opening up a sonic environment in which we can romp and play.

Sakura is without doubt the most loved and lauded entry in Susumu Yokota’s catalogue.
The music unravels like cascades of petals falling from the eponymous cherry blossom trees. Yokota intended to ‘express ki-do-ai-raku (the four emotions; joy, anger, sorrow, and happiness) through music’, and throughout Sakura, the effect fluctuates between profound tranquillity, hesitation, melancholy and joy with ease, addressing the fickle nature of human emotion, while transcending the inclination to label moods entirely.
Sakura became Yokota’s best selling album. It was greeted with universal acclaim, lauded by Philip Glass and Brian Eno and launched Yokota internationally.
‘A bittersweet beauty, heightened by the sadness that all things must one day end.’ - Martyn Pepperell

Never-before-heard psychedelic acid techno and ambient compositions from beloved Japanese producer Susumu Yokota. Recovered from a collection of DAT tapes gifted by Yokota to Ray Castle during the period he released some of his most memorable records such Acid Mt.Fuji or Ebi's Zen.
A fortunate meeting between Ray Castle and Transmigration label boss David Fogarty means these works finally see the light of day.

Skintone Edition Vol.1 commences a project that involves reissuing 14 albums from Yokota's Skintone label, originally released between 1998 and 2012. These albums represent Yokota's most seminal work, and are highly sought after, with most of the albums not seeing a repress until now. These fourteen albums will come out individually over the next 18 months, along with two boxsets, each containing 7 of the albums. As well as vinyl there will also be a CD release for each album + 2 CD box sets.
Skintone Edition commemorates the singular talent of this music pioneer with the re-release of all of his albums released via his own Skintone label.
Over a 20 year period Yokota released 30 albums and countless 12s under a variety of aliases, across more than a dozen pre-eminent labels. Yokota received domestic and international acclaim as a house and techno DJ and producer throughout the nineties. Part of the vanguard of the Tokyo scene, his influential release Acid Mt. Fuji inspires techno artists to this day.
In 1998 though, at the height of his success, he established his Skintone imprint, which came to eclipse all of his previous achievements. Skintone shone a light on the diverse new directions in which his creativity had blown, from delicate, cyclical tape-loop meditations to neo-classical compositions. It also gave him the autonomy to combine his visual and music-making practices and, importantly, to create at his own pace. The label was a great success and his experiments proved foundational in the global 00s ambient canon.
Skintone Edition will be available as 2 box sets - the first volume coincides with the 10th anniversary of Yokota’s untimely death and the 30th year of Lo Recordings. All music has been fully re-mastered. This edition is presented with the generous assistance of the Yokota family.

Mesmerising album of Yokota’s earliest sonic explorations that demonstrates his unique vision and sublime transcendence of boundaries.
‘Image 1983-1998’ is a collection of short miniatures, composed in two different time periods. Tracks 1-5 were recorded with guitar and organ between 1983-4 and tracks 6-12 were composed through 97-98, being inspired by the earlier material.
A musical scrapbook, or sonic design board. The sleeve notes give an insight into Yokota’s belief in a close connection between music, memory and his active imagination: ‘Encountering Acid House made me visualise music – I could clearly see the sounds sparkling… this experience led me to create electronic music.’

Magic Thread is Susumu Yokota’s deeply soothing and delicate debut release on the Skintone label. With a spartan palette of sounds and textures, Yokota taps into a fundamentally human need to fuse and connect disparate fibres, magically forming work which glistens and pulsates with life.
Magic Thread originally came out in 1998 as a limited-edition CD release of 500 copies. Initially intended for the Japanese market, it came without any artwork in a standard transparent CD case adorned only by a sticker containing essential album information and a quote:
‘Somewhere in the process of evolution, the spinning and weaving of thread became possible for humankind. How did this come to pass? It can only be that the thread is possessed of magical properties.’ – Yokota, 1998.

Black Devil Disco Club's story is as deep and strange as the music itself. His first album ‘Black Devil Disco Club’ is one of the most enigmatic electronic masterpieces ever made. So ahead of it’s time that no one could believe it was made in 1977 (released 1n 1978). Many thought it was a hoax and that the music was made by Aphex Twin or Luke Vibert but when Lo Recordings released the ‘28 After’ album in 2006, the truth was finally revealed.
Black Devil is the alter ego of Bernard Fevre, a French composer of electronic library music including the magnificent ‘Strange World Of Bernard Fevre’.
Bernard grew up and worked in Paris, and it was the African clubs and rhythms that inspired him to make the ‘Disco Club’ album. With only a small arsenal of electronic keyboards, a vocoder and looped conga drums he made music that transcends time.
Fast forward to 2020 and ‘Lucifer Is A Flower’ is every bit as enigmatic, inventive and inspiring as it’s title suggests. A kaleidoscopic ride into the mind of a musical master. Beautifully packaged with design by Non Format that includes pictures of the devil as a young man, it’s a fitting tribute to a career that has spanned over 40 years of divine and diabolical genius

It's been 10 years since Pomegranates - Nicolás Jaar's unofficial/alternative soundtrack to
Sergei Parajanov's 1969 film The Color of Pomegranates - was first released, and to highlight
this occasion we are reissuing the album on vinyl, with the first edition (a collaboration with
the label Mana) having long been out of print.
Longer and slower-releasing than his other albums, Pomegranates often parallels the
cinematic epic on which it’s based, with ideas pursued over long timelines and
across dark landscapes, assembling elements and moods from the aesthetic and folkloric
landscapes of Armenia. Jaar’s identity is perceived within this, folding in his heritage as
Palestinian and Chilean as he attempts to build a musical architecture outwards that frames
as much of the mess and sprawl of life as possible; using a language that investigates the
movement and fluctuation of his own artistic career and character similarly to the film’s tracing
of the coming of age of the young poet, Sayat-Nova.
At times, Pomegranates feels profoundly intimate, as though looking through the archive of a
friend’s music and discovering the accent and common currency that lives within each of
these tracks. Much of Jaar’s most elegant and touching melodic work is nestled here, its
power residing in its simplicity and willingness to speak to the heart and not the mind of the
listener.
In the text document included in the first freely distributed version of the album in 2015, Jaar
writes that the album was conceived during a moment of change, and that the pomegranate
became an icon that heralded that passage of time. The physical publication of Pomegranates
closes one door whilst opening another, keeping promises and marking a significant point in
the career of an artist who restlessly reinvents himself, with a document that illustrates a
common language of lyricism, freedom, and emotional resonance linking his many paths and
projects

FYC40 celebrates 40 years of Fine Young Cannibals, the British trio who stormed the global music scene in the mid-to-late ’80s. Their journey began with the soulful, new wave energy of their 1985 debut Fine Young Cannibals, before reaching new heights with 1989’s The Raw & The Cooked, a worldwide smash that fused rock, funk, and house, all powered by Roland Gift’s unmistakable voice.
Across their career, the band scored eight UK Top 40 hits, two U.S. Billboard #1 singles, multiple Grammy nominations, and two BRIT Awards — cementing their place in pop history.
The Raw & The Cooked delivered enduring anthems like 'She Drives Me Crazy' and 'Good Thing,' both U.S. chart-toppers whose influence still resonates today, from hit shows like The Bear to this year’s Chanel campaign featuring Dua Lipa and BLACKPINK’s Jennie.
